The entertainment world is in mourning following the sudden death of Kathleen Gati, the beloved actress best known for her role as Dr. Liesl Obrecht on ABC’s long-running soap General Hospital. She was found deceased at her home shortly before midnight on Wednesday, September 3.

Gati, 67, enjoyed a career spanning more than four decades in television, film, and stage. Beyond General Hospital, audiences recognized her for roles such as the stewardess in AMC’s Fear the Walking Dead: Flight 462, Raisa on The CW’s Arrow, and Zora on CBS’s S.W.A.T.

News of her passing sent shockwaves through Hollywood, with fans and colleagues paying tribute across social media. Admirers remembered her for her talent, warmth, and generosity both on and off screen.

Authorities have not released details surrounding the circumstances of her death but confirmed there is no suspicion of foul play and that the investigation remains ongoing.

Born in Montreal, Canada, Gati was widely admired for her versatility and dedication to her craft. On General Hospital, she brought depth and complexity to the character of Liesl Obrecht, a role she had portrayed since 2012, earning a passionate fan following and cementing her status as one of the show’s most memorable figures.

Her passing leaves a void in the hearts of colleagues, fans, and the broader entertainment community, who remember her not only for her iconic performances but also for her spirit, professionalism, and kindness.
